What is Spinach Artichoke Chicken?

Spinach artichoke chicken is a delightful dish that brings together tender chicken, creamy spinach, and tangy artichokes, creating a harmonious blend of flavors. This dish is typically baked or sautéed, allowing the ingredients to meld into a single, cohesive meal that is both hearty and comforting. The concept of combining these ingredients is rooted in American cuisine, drawing inspiration from the classic spinach artichoke dip that has enjoyed popularity in restaurants and homes alike.

While it’s challenging to pin down the exact origin of spinach artichoke chicken, the dish has grown increasingly popular over the years, particularly as a family favorite at gatherings or potlucks. Its adaptability has led to various interpretations, including baked casseroles and flavorful grilled preparations, catering to different cooking styles and preferences. Regardless of the method, the essence of spinach artichoke chicken remains consistent: a rich, creamy dish that satisfies and delights all who partake.

Nutritional Benefits

Not only is spinach artichoke chicken delicious, but it also comes packed with numerous nutritional benefits, thanks to its star ingredients. Spinach is a nutrient-dense leafy green that boasts high levels of iron, vitamins A, C, and K, and is rich in antioxidants. These characteristics make spinach an excellent choice for supporting overall health, boosting immunity, and promoting healthy skin.

Artichokes, another key ingredient, are recognized for their impressive fiber content and wealth of nutrients, including folate, magnesium, and potassium. This powerhouse vegetable contributes significantly to digestive health and has been linked to improved heart health due to its antioxidant properties.

Last but not least, chicken provides a lean source of protein that is essential for building and repairing muscles and tissues. When combined with wholesome spinach and nutrient-rich artichokes, spinach artichoke chicken emerges as a balanced dish that offers a variety of vitamins and minerals, making it an ideal option for any nutritious meal plan.

Directions for Making Spinach Artichoke Chicken

Preparation

Before you start cooking, ensure you have all your ingredients prepared. Chop the fresh spinach, drain the canned artichokes if using, and preheat your oven to the appropriate temperature (usually around 350°F or 175°C). Gather your seasonings and have your cooking utensils ready.

Cooking the Chicken

In a large skillet, heat some olive oil over medium heat. Add the chicken pieces and season with salt, pepper, and any additional spices you prefer. Cook until the chicken is browned and fully cooked through, approximately 6-8 minutes per side, depending on thickness. Remove from heat and set aside to cool slightly before shredding or dicing.

Making the Spinach Artichoke Mixture

In the same skillet, reduce the heat to low and add the spinach. Cook until wilted, around 2-3 minutes. Next, incorporate the drained artichokes, cream cheese, sour cream, and a good handful of cheese. Mix well until the cheeses are melted and the mixture is creamy. Season with garlic, onion, salt, and pepper to taste, making adjustments as desired.

Combining and Baking

Layer the cooked chicken in a baking dish and spoon the spinach artichoke mixture evenly over the top. Sprinkle additional cheese, if desired, for a cheesy crust. Place the dish in the preheated oven and bake for 20-25 minutes until bubbly and golden on top. Let it sit for a few minutes before serving.

Tips for Making the Perfect Spinach Artichoke Chicken

  • Choosing the Right Chicken Cuts: Boneless, skinless chicken breasts are ideal, but thighs can add extra juiciness.
  • Fresh vs. Frozen Spinach: Fresh spinach provides a vibrant color and flavor, but frozen spinach is convenient and works well when drained properly.
  • Make-Ahead Tips: You can prepare the spinach artichoke mixture a day in advance. Just combine everything and store it in the fridge until you’re ready to bake.
  • Storing Leftovers: Store any leftover spinach artichoke chicken in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ave before serving.
  • Ways to Customize: Explore adding spices like cayenne pepper for heat or switch out the cheese for a different flavor profile, such as goat cheese or cheddar.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Can I use frozen spinach instead of fresh for this recipe?

Yes, frozen spinach can be used. Just make sure to thaw and thoroughly drain it before adding it to the mixture to avoid excess moisture.

What can I substitute for cream cheese?

If you’re looking for a lighter option, Greek yogurt or cottage cheese can be used as a cream cheese substitute. For a dairy-free option, consider using cashew cream or coconut cream.

Is this dish healthy?

Yes, spinach artichoke chicken is a nutritious choice, providing a good mix of vitamins, minerals, and protein. Controlling the amount of cheese and sour cream can also help manage calorie intake.

Can I make this dish ahead of time?

Absolutely! You can prepare the spinach artichoke mixture in advance and assemble the dish when ready to bake. It can also be made the day before and stored in the refrigerator.

What do I serve with spinach artichoke chicken?

This dish pairs well with side dishes like quinoa, rice, or a fresh salad. For a complete meal, consider serving it with crusty bread or roasted vegetables.

This Spinach Artichoke Chicken is a creamy and flavorful dish that combines tender chicken breasts with a rich spinach and artichoke sauce. Perfect for a weeknight dinner, it's easy to prepare and sure to impress.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Course Main Course
Cuisine American
Servings 4 People
Calories 400 kcal

Equipment

  • 1 oven-safe skillet
  • 1 mixing bowl
  • 1 cutting board
  • 1 set measuring cups and spoons

Ingredients
  

  • 4 pieces boneless, skinless chicken breasts About 1.5 pounds total.
  • 1 cup fresh spinach Chopped.
  • 1 cup artichoke hearts Canned or frozen, drained and chopped.
  • 1 cup cream cheese Softened.
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 cloves garlic Minced.
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• to taste N/A salt
  • to taste N/A pepper
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il

Instructions
 

  •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  • Heat the olive oil in an oven-safe skillet over medium heat. Season the chicken breasts with salt and pepper. Add the chicken to the skillet and sear for about 5 minutes on each side until golden brown. Remove the chicken and set aside.
  • In the same skillet, add the minced garlic and sauté for about a minute until fragrant.
  • In a mixing bowl, combine the chopped spinach, chopped artichoke hearts, cream cheese, mozzarella cheese, Parmesan cheese,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per. Mix until well combined.
  • Place the seared chicken back into the skillet. Spoon the spinach and artichoke mixture evenly over each chicken breast.
  • Transfer the skillet to the preheated oven and bake for about 20 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C).
  • Remove from the oven and let cool for a few minutes before serving.

Notes

You can serve this dish with rice, quinoa, or pasta to soak up the delicious sauce.
Feel free to add more vegetables like bell peppers or mushrooms to the spinach artichoke mixture for additional flavor and nutrition.
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
